Can I apply online or through UCAS for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

Undergraduate applicants apply via UCAS, with the main deadline usually in late January (though late applications may still be accepted if places remain). Postgraduate applicants can apply directly through Cardiff Met’s online application portal, where you can create an account, upload documents, and track your application. 

How do I submit my documents for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

Most applicants upload their documents, such as transcripts, personal statements, and references, via the university’s secure online portal. If that’s not possible, you can email them to the admissions team. International students must submit certified English translations for any documents not in English. 

Is there an interview process in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

Not every program requires an interview. However, courses in teaching, healthcare, art & design, and some sports disciplines often include an interview or portfolio review to assess your suitability and skills beyond academics. 

Can I apply for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ions with a 2:2 degree classification?

Many postgraduate programs accept a 2:2 honours degree (or equivalent). If your grades are slightly lower, relevant work experience or professional qualifications may strengthen your application. 

Are foundation courses available for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

Cardiff Met offers International Foundation Programs for students who don’t meet direct entry requirements. These prepare you for undergraduate study in areas like business, computing, and health sciences. 

How late can I apply through Clearing for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

Clearing opens in early July and runs until mid-September. You can apply if you don’t have an offer or want to switch courses. Popular courses fill fast, so early applications have better chances. 

What visa documents are required for international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

You’ll need a CAS (Confirmation of Acceptance for Studies) from Cardiff Met, a valid passport, proof of funds for tuition and living costs, and evidence of English language ability. A TB test certificate may be required, depending on your country. 

Can international students apply for part-time or online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

International students can apply for part-time or online Cardiff Met admissions, but UK Student Visas generally don’t cover part-time or online courses. These study modes are better suited to students already in the UK or studying from abroad.

Can I get financial aid for part-time or online Cardiff Metropolitan University Admissions?

Funding for these study modes is limited, but scholarships, employer sponsorships, and professional development funds are sometimes available. UK-based part-time students may qualify for government loans.
